    David S.

    This place is an absolute hidden gem. My girlfriend and I decided to try a new place and Yaba's Bagels came up. It has a Mediterranean twist to it. The food was great and ready quickly. It was hot and tasty. The price was very reasonable! I had The Hotlanta and my girlfriend had an everything bagel toasted with lox spread cream cheese on the side. The Hotlanta is described as NY bagel meets the south. Scallion cream cheese, egg, cheddar cheese, and turkey bacon drizzled with Mike's Hot Honey. It was so good. Please check this place out. You won't be disappointed.

    Carmen P.

    Located in a plaza with plenty of parking. I stopped by on a Saturday morning and it was busy but the wait wasn't bad. You order at the counter or kiosk and there's plenty of seating inside. I tried the Levantine Bagel because it sounded unique. The bagel was the perfect portion size and flavors were good. It was a bit pricey since it's one of the signature bagels but I want to come back to try the Jalapeño Cheddar Bagel.
